Stones to Everton? Wrexham's Wild Hollywood Swing Steals the Show!

Imagine John Stones ditching Manchester City's trophy cabinet for a Goodison Park homecoming. Sounds like a plot twist from a dodgy soap opera, doesn't it? Well, hold onto your pints, because Everton are seriously mulling a summer reunion with their ex-defender, as reported by Graeme Bailey at TEAMtalk.

The 31-year-old England international is out of contract at the Etihad come summer, primed to hit free agency unless Pep Guardiola pulls a last-minute rabbit out of his hat. David Moyes, back at the helm on Merseyside, fancies bolstering his backline with some top-tier nous. Stones was one of Moyesy's final buys during his first Everton spell, and sources reckon the pair could link up again like old mates grabbing a post-match curry.

Everton's Defensive Headache and Stones Fix

The Toffees aren't messing about – they need centre-back reinforcements pronto. Michael Keane, solid as a rock this season at 33, is down to his last four months on the deal. Will he get a new one? Fingers crossed, but Everton aren't banking on it. Enter Stones, with his Premier League pedigree and Champions League swagger, perfect for pushing towards those Europa League spots.

It's not just sentimentality; Stones brings battle-hardened experience that could steady the ship. Everton see him as a classy upgrade, someone to mentor the young guns while keeping clean sheets ticking over. But here's the rub – the Merseysiders aren't the only ones circling.

Wrexham Enter the Fray: Reynolds and McElhenney's Big Gamble

Buckle up, because Wrexham – yes, the Ryan Reynolds and Rob McElhenney circus – are eyeing a shock swoop. The Welsh promotion hopefuls, dreaming of Premier League glory, are scouting Prem-proven talent for a potential parachute jump to the top flight. Stones on their shortlist? Blimey, that's bolder than Rob McElhenney's beard!

Sources, via TEAMtalk correspondent Harry Watkinson, confirm the Hollywood-backed Reds are chatting about the defender internally. Convincing him to trade Etihad luxury for the Racecourse Ground might take more than a Deadpool cameo, mind. Still, with their cash splash and ambition, it's the kind of left-field move that could light up Twitter.

Stones won't be short of suitors, either. Saudi Pro League big-spenders and MLS outfits are waving chequebooks, promising sun-soaked paydays and fewer tackles. The lad's weighing it all up, from Merseyside nostalgia to Middle East millions or even Stateside sunset vibes.

Everton's Transfer Trawl Widens: Azeez and Wilson in Sights

While Stones headlines the wishlist, Everton's shopping trolley is filling up. They're among the pack chasing Millwall winger Femi Azeez, the 24-year-old tearaway who's lit up the Championship in their promotion push. Crystal Palace lead the dance, but six other Prem sides – including the Toffees – are lurking. Snag him, and Moyes gets pace to burn on the flanks.

Don't sleep on Harry Wilson either. The Fulham star, another free-agent bounty this summer, is on Everton's radar if he snubs a new deal. Aston Villa fancy him too, and get this – Wrexham are sniffing around their compatriot as well. Talk about a transfer web!

As the window looms, Stones' saga could define Everton's summer. Will it be a heartfelt return, a Welsh adventure, or exotic exile? One thing's sure: with Moyes at the wheel and Hollywood plotlines brewing, the Toffees' plot just got juicier. Keep eyes peeled, lads – this one's got legs.
